About The Position

HiveRx is a production pharmacy operations platform built for regulated compounding environments. It is actively used, actively growing, and actively being extended across pharmacy workflows, integrations, and compliance-heavy operations. This role owns core platform development: the features and systems that power every pharmacy we support. That includes sterile compounding workflows, pharmacy-specific operational needs, insurance and ERP touchpoints, and the platform foundations that will eventually support AI-assisted and agentic workflows. This is not a pure feature-ticket role, and it is not a generic backend role. It requires someone who can understand the business process, the regulatory constraints, the technical architecture, and the long-term platform consequences of what they build.
